Our verdict is Pathogenic. The variant received 10 ACMG points: 10P and 0B. PVS1PM2
The NM_000548.5(TSC2):c.4935delT(p.Phe1645LeufsTer27) variant causes a frameshift change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. Variant has been reported in ClinVar as not provided (no stars). Variant results in nonsense mediated mRNA decay.

 TSC2  (HGNC:12363):  (TSC complex subunit 2) This gene is a tumor suppressor gene that encodes the growth inhibitory protein tuberin. Tuberin interacts with hamartin to form the TSC protein complex which functions in the control of cell growth. This TSC protein complex negatively regulates mammalian target of rapamycin complex 1 (mTORC1) signaling which is a major regulator of anabolic cell growth. Mutations in this gene have been associated with tuberous sclerosis and lymphangioleiomyomatosis. [provided by RefSeq, May 2022]
